1. Why Every Adult Needs a Daily Checklist: Benefits and Science Behind It
1.1 Cognitive Off-loading: Make Room for Creativity
Your prefrontal cortex is a terrible filing cabinet. Off-loading tasks to a list frees bandwidth for problem-solving and even sparks creative insights, according to research from the University of California.
1.2 Dopamine Micro-wins
Ticking a box releases a tiny dopamine squirt. Stack enough micro-wins and you build momentumâthe same neurological loop that makes Candy Crush addictive, but repurposed for good.
1.3 Emotional Regulation
A Kingâs College London study found adults who used daily checklists reported 27 % lower end-of-day anxiety than those who âwinged it.â

2. Crafting the Perfect Daily Checklist: Essential Elements and Expert Tips
2.1 The Anatomy of a Bulletproof List
- MITs (Most-Important-Tasks): 1â3 items max.
- Batch-tasks: Grouped low-cognitive chores (emails, dishes).
- Time-block: Assign realistic windows, not just âsometime.â
- Micro-break cues: âAfter 90 min, stretch 2 min.â
- Self-care non-negotiable: Water, movement, sunlight.
2.2 The Goldilocks Zone
Too short = you forget the milk. Too long = decision fatigue. We landed on 7â9 items as the sweet spot for weekdays.
2.3 Pro Blueprint
We created a cheat-sheet you can swipe:
| Section | Example Entry | Pro Tip |
|---|---|---|
| Morning | Drink 500 ml water | Keep bottle on nightstand |
| Deep Work | Draft report 9â11 am | Silence phone, use Pomodoro |
| Admin | Clear inbox 11:15 am | Set 15-min timer |
| Wellness | 20-min walk | Pair with podcast |
| Evening | Prep tomorrow clothes | Reduces morning cortisol |

4. Workday Productivity Checklists: Stay Laser-Focused and Crush Deadlines
4.1 The Ivy Lee Method (Still Slaps)
- End of day, jot 6 tomorrow tasks.
- Rank 1â6.
- Next morning start at #1; finish before moving on.
Result: Charles Schwab paid Lee in 1920s dollars worth ~$400 k today for thisâbecause it works.

6. Digital vs. Printable Checklists: Which One Wins for Adults?
6.1 The Showdown
| Factor | Digital (Todoist, Notion) | Printable (PDF, bullet journal) |
|---|---|---|
| Searchability | ✅ Instant filter | ❌ Flip flip flip |
| Tactile satisfaction | ❌ Swipe fatigue | ✅ Pen-to-paper joy |
| Shareability | ✅ Link invites | ❌ Photocopy era |
| Distraction risk | ❌ Instagram one tap away | ✅ Zero notifications |
| Battery dependency | ❌ Dead phone = dead list | ✅ Always on |
Verdict: We run a hybrid system: digital for recurring tasks (take meds M-F), printable for creative brainstorming. Best of both worldsâlike a cronut, but for productivity.

8. Overcoming Common Checklist Challenges: Pro Tips to Stay Consistent
8.1 âI Ignore My List After 3 Daysâ
Solution: Attach it to an existing habit (coffee = cue). Behavioral scientists call this âhabit stacking.â
8.2 âMy List Is Scary-Longâ
Solution: Apply the 2-minute ruleâanything <2 min, do now. Shrink the rest.
8.3 âI Feel Guilty When I Donât Finishâ
Solution: Add a âshelveâ boxâmove unfinished items there, review Friday. Self-compassion > perfection.

❓ FAQ: Your Burning Questions About Daily Checklists Answered
How do I make a morning checklist?
Start by identifying your non-negotiable morning tasksâthings that set the tone for your day, like hydration, hygiene, and a quick review of your goals. Keep it short and realistic (3â7 items). Use a format that suits you: paper sticky notes, printable PDFs, or apps like TickTick. Add time estimates and group tasks by energy level (high, medium, low) to avoid burnout. Remember to review and tweak weekly for maximum effectiveness.
What is the ultimate morning routine?
The ultimate morning routine is personalized, balancing productivity and self-care. It typically includes:
- Hydration (500 ml water)
- Movement (stretching or yoga)
- Mindfulness (meditation or journaling)
- Nutrition (healthy breakfast)
- Planning (reviewing MITs)
The key is consistency and flexibilityâyour routine should energize, not exhaust you. For detailed examples, see our Morning Routines category.
What are the benefits of using a daily checklist for adults?
Daily checklists help you:
- Reduce cognitive load by offloading tasks from memory
- Increase focus through prioritized task management
- Boost motivation via dopamine-triggering micro-wins
- Lower stress and anxiety by providing structure and predictability
- Track progress and celebrate achievements
Studies from Kingâs College London confirm checklist users report significantly less end-of-day anxiety.
How can a daily checklist help improve productivity?
By breaking down your day into manageable chunks, a checklist prevents overwhelm and procrastination. It encourages time-blocking, batching similar tasks, and setting realistic goals. The physical act of ticking off completed tasks triggers dopamine, reinforcing positive behavior. Plus, it helps you identify bottlenecks and adjust your workflow dynamically.
What items should be included in a daily checklist for adults?
Include:
- MITs (1â3 priority tasks) that move the needle
- Routine chores (emails, tidying)
- Self-care activities (hydration, movement, breaks)
- Preparation tasks (meal prep, outfit planning)
- Reflection prompts (gratitude, review)
Tailor your list to your lifestyle and energy levels. Avoid overloading; quality beats quantity.
How do I create a simple and effective daily checklist?
- Start small: Focus on 5â7 key tasks.
- Prioritize: Use the Ivy Lee method or MITs.
- Be specific: Instead of âworkout,â write â20-min yoga.â
- Use reminders: Set alarms or sticky notes.
- Review daily: Adjust based on what worked or didnât.
- Celebrate: Acknowledge completed tasks to build momentum.
How do I stay consistent with my daily checklist?
Consistency comes from habit stackingâattach your checklist to an existing habit (e.g., coffee time). Use reward anchors like a favorite snack after completion. Keep your checklist visible and accessible. If you miss a day, practice self-compassion and resume without guilt. Weekly reviews help maintain alignment with your goals.
